工程供应链内涵与关键要素分析

摘    要:工程供应链管理对于提高工程绩效具有十分重要的意义,已经成为工程管理的重要议题之一。工程的系统复杂性使得制造型供应链的一些相关理论可能并不适用于工程的实践过程。基于此,首先识别与分析工程实践过程中所包含的供应链理论元素;界定与分析工程供应链的概念与内涵;梳理并总结工程供应链与传统制造型供应链的异同;在此基础上,厘清工程供应链管理过程中应关注的系统要素,旨在为提高工程供应链管理绩效提供理论依据。

Analysis of Connotation and Key Elements of Construction Supply Chain

Abstract:Construction supply chain management is very important for the improvement of engineering performance. It is one of the important topics in engineering management. Engineering system complexity makes some theories of manufacturing supply chain management not applicable to engineering practice. Firstly, the elements of supply chain theory are identified and analyzed in engineering practice. Secondly, the paper defines and identifies the concept and connotation of construction supply chain. Then, differences and similarities between manufacturing supply chain and construction supply chain are sorted out and summarized. Based on the above studies, the paper proposes out key elements should be concerned during construction supply chain management and practice. It aims to provide a theoretical basis for improving construction supply chain management performance.
